Service Process
  • 1On-site Survey
    The engineering design team conducts an on-site survey, planning grid integration paths, possible interconnection points, and identifying suitable locations for photovoltaic installation. Preliminary design and cost estimation are then conducted.
  • 2Preliminary Assessment
    We conduct a preliminary feasibility assessment based on the legality of the land location, external road rights, feeder line capacity, status of the cadastral area, land ownership structure, and rental levels.
  • 3Financial Feasibility Assessment
    Based on the preliminary assessment, cost estimation, and various financial parameters (e.g., feed-in tariffs, solar irradiance simulation, capacity, land costs, taxes, and interest rates), we estimate the financial feasibility of the project.
  • 4Negotiation and Contract Signing
    Confirm the development plan and commercial terms and conditions, then a contract is signed upon mutual agreement.
  • 5Initiate Application Process
    From obtaining the grid connection consent from Taipower, local government consent, power industry establishment, land change or permit approval, to obtaining construction permits and commencement approval.
  • 6From Construction to Acceptance
    After the project is completed and grid-connected, it enters the operational phase (including warranty and maintenance).
  • 7Operations Period Services
    20 years of asset management and site operations and maintenance.
